[Touch-packages] [Bug 1519007] Re: Ringtone not played on the speaker

2015-11-24 Thread Simon Fels
I looked through the linked syslog and the device you connect here has
atleast support for HSP and A2DP.  It gets connected on HSP and A2DP.

What telepathy-ofono now does when a call comes in is the following:

It switches the profile of the available bluetooth audio card to
"headset_head_unit" (which means HSP). With that the device is now
prepared for HSP and A2DP is not active anymore so we can't play any
audio on it anymore. HSP is only meant for voice. This wouldn't happen
if the device supports A2DP only. In that case the profile of the
bluetooth audio card wouldn't be switched to "headset_head_unit" but
would still be "a2dp_sink" and being able to play the ringtone.

IMHO there is one thing we should fix in telepathy-ofono: We should
switch to te "headset_head_unit" profile for the bluetooth audio card
only when the call becomes active and stay with A2DP as long as possible
(if this doesn't give a too long delay between activating the call and
switch to headset_head_unit).

Marking bluez as invalid for this bug and adding telepathy-ofono for the
guys to comment.

@Victor: Please retest this with a speaker which supports A2DP-only and
not HSP or HFP. You can find out what each device supports by looking at
its details with bluetoothctl.

[Touch-packages] [Bug 94940] Re: mdns listed in nsswitch.conf causes excessive time for dns lookups

2015-11-24 Thread Claudio Kuenzler
Still present in 14.04 trusty on Desktop (not Server), see
http://www.claudiokuenzler.com/blog/600/ubuntu-desktop-ntp-ntpdate-
error-resolving-name-or-service-not-known-mdns

-- 
You received this bug notification because you are a member of Ubuntu
Touch seeded packages, which is subscribed to avahi in Ubuntu.
https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/94940

Title:
  mdns listed in nsswitch.conf causes excessive time  for dns lookups

Status in avahi package in Ubuntu:
  Confirmed
Status in nss-mdns package in Ubuntu:
  Confirmed
Status in nss-mdns package in Debian:
  Fix Released

Bug description:
  Binary package hint: avahi-daemon

  I encountered this problem on a machine that is integrated into our
  work network. I performed a dist-upgrade to Feisty on my desktop and
  all went well. I've noticed recently that any dns based work seemed to
  take a significantly longer time then normal.

  My system is getting dns information on our company internal systems
  from two dns servers. Previously, if I tried to establish an ssh
  connection with another system I could generally expect the connection
  in under 3 secs.

  After the dist-upgrade the time went from under 3 seconds to
  approximately 25 seconds. After searching around the system I found an
  entry in /etc/nsswitch.conf that cause me a little concern. The line
  in question is:

 hosts:  files mdns4_minimal [NOTFOUND=return] dns mdns4

  I looked around a bit and it seems that the references to mdns are
  really talking about communication with the Avahi mDNS/DNS-SD daemon.
  Since this looks to be a part of a zeroconf configuration I wasn't
  expecting too much in my current environment, as we really only have
  three Mac's.

  What concerned me is the idea that if we hit files with no answer
  there is a delay while we hit the other options until we hit dns,
  which is where the information I seek existed.

  For an experiment I tried two separate tests. The first changed the
  line to looks like:

  hosts:  files dns mdns4_minimal [NOTFOUND=return] mdns

  The change should have improved the time, but I was still looking at
  approximately 23 seconds to return a command prompt on the destination
  machine.

  Finally, I change the entry to simply:

  hosts:  files dns

  After this change I was again receiving the destination command prompt
  in under 3 seconds. I don't know if simply changing the file will
  correct the problem long-term or not. Seems to help me, but might be
  the way to go for most Ubuntu users.

[Touch-packages] [Bug 1519310] [NEW] libqt4-core and all other binary packages should be uploaded to same repository component

2015-11-24 Thread Sneetsher
Public bug reported:

libqt4-core is a transitional package, uploaded to "universe" in the
official Ubuntu repository.

Its dependencies: libqtcore4 libqt4-xml libqt4-test libqt4-script
libqt4-network libqt4-dbus are uploaded to "main".

They are built from the same source package. This just creates an "unmet
dependency" error, if the user don't enable both components "universe"
(+"main" enabled by default) with same repositories of "updates",
"security" & "backports".

I think that the libqt4-core package and all other transitional packages
should be moved to "main".

I face this dependency problem on Ask Ubuntu, for more details:
http://askubuntu.com/questions/700096/libqt4-core-has-unmet-
dependencies/

[Touch-packages] [Bug 1519007] Re: Ringtone not played on the speaker

2015-11-24 Thread Simon Fels
I reproduced this now with a A2DP-speaker. The ringtone is not played on
the speaker. I looked a bit more into this and it doesn't seem to be
bluez or pulseaudio's fault.

Before a call comes in and after the call is done media is played
through A2DP just fine. The pulseaudio configuration looks like this:

phablet@ubuntu-phablet:~$ pactl info
Server String: /run/user/32011/pulse/native
Library Protocol Version: 30
Server Protocol Version: 30
Is Local: yes
Client Index: 26
Tile Size: 65496
User Name: phablet
Host Name: ubuntu-phablet
Server Name: pulseaudio
Server Version: 6.0
Default Sample Specification: s16le 2ch 44100Hz
Default Channel Map: front-left,front-right
Default Sink: bluez_sink.00_02_72_E4_21_5C
Default Source: source.primary
Cookie: 1984:c939

We can see the bluez_sink is set as default sink. When a call comes in
and the ringtone is played this looks differently

phablet@ubuntu-phablet:~$ pactl info
Server String: /run/user/32011/pulse/native
Library Protocol Version: 30
Server Protocol Version: 30
Is Local: yes
Client Index: 28
Tile Size: 65496
User Name: phablet
Host Name: ubuntu-phablet
Server Name: pulseaudio
Server Version: 6.0
Default Sample Specification: s16le 2ch 44100Hz
Default Channel Map: front-left,front-right
Default Sink: sink.primary
Default Source: source.primary
Cookie: 1984:c939

Something changed the default sink back to sink.primary which is the
build-in speaker of the phone. As telepathy-ofono is the component
controlling the default sink currently it must be a bug there.
